Understanding Character Archetypes

To create a dominant boyfriend character, it's crucial to understand various character archetypes commonly found in manga. This understanding will help in crafting a well-rounded character that resonates with readers.

Key Archetypes for Dominant Boyfriend Characters

  • The Tsundere: This character is often cold or indifferent at first but reveals a softer side over time.
  • The Yandere: A loving character who may exhibit obsessive and dangerous tendencies in their love.
  • The Stoic Protector: A calm and collected figure who often takes charge and protects the love interest.
  • The Charismatic Leader: A confident individual who naturally draws others to him, often with a magnetic personality.

Creating Tension and Conflict

Conflict is pivotal in driving any manga plot. Consider the following strategies to introduce tension:

  • Opposing Goals: Create scenarios where the dominant boyfriend's goals conflict with those of the heroine.
  • Misunderstandings: Utilize miscommunication to spark jealousy or insecurity between characters.
  • External Threats: Introduce rivals or dangerous situations that test the strength of the relationship.

Examples of Conflict Scenarios

  • A new transfer student shows interest in the heroine, causing jealousy in the dominant boyfriend.
  • The dominant boyfriend has trouble balancing his responsibilities, leading to arguments with the heroine.
  • A misunderstanding leads the heroine to believe the boyfriend is hiding something important.

Visual Storytelling Techniques

In manga, visuals play a significant role in conveying emotions and themes. Here are key techniques to enhance your storytelling:

Character Design

Design each character with unique traits that reflect their dominant or submissive characteristics. For example:

  • Hair Style: Bold hairstyles can signify confidence, while softer styles indicate vulnerability.
  • Color Palette: Use darker colors for the dominant boyfriend and lighter shades for the heroine.

Panel Layout

Experiment with panel sizes to emphasize dramatic moments. Larger panels can intensify emotional scenes, while smaller panels can convey rapid exchanges or conflicts.

Writing Engaging Dialogue

Dialogue can significantly impact the portrayal of your characters. Here are some tips to write effective dialogues:

Making Each Voice Unique

  • Ensure each character has a distinct speaking style. For instance, the dominant boyfriend might speak assertively with occasional softening remarks.
  • Use catchphrases or unique expressions to make them memorable.

Building Tension Through Dialogue

Utilize dialogue to build suspense or romance. Characters can express their feelings indirectly or through playful banter.
